Lake Isabella Fish Report for 1-31-2025

Isabella Lake held at 27 percent of its storage capacity and the water temp is in the high 40’s. The bass action is hit or miss here. Anglers are having to put some work in to get quality bites. Sonars and blade baits are finding a few keeper size bass. Quality bites are coming on 3/8 or ½ ounce football blank n blue jigs with Rapala black/blue clean up craws and brown/purple jigs with chigger craws. Bass are also coming on big swimbaits. The best actions have been near Rocky Point, Engineers and Piney Point. Catfish anglers have had a few bites with Triple S Dip Bait, cut baits and nightcrawlers, but the overall bite has been tough. The crappie bite has tapered down a bit. Crappie are being found around 30 to 40-feet, but many of the bites are coming from 15to 20-feet of water with natural colored jigs and live shiners.
